President Yoon Suk Yeol said that the relationship between Korea and China is becoming a relationship that pursues mutual respect and common interests based on international norms.
President Yoon, who is on a tour of Southeast Asia, made the remarks during a Q&A session after speaking at the Singapore Lecture today (9).
China also said that although it has a history of helping North Korea and fighting South Korean troops, it is an important country for South Korea from a future-oriented perspective, not buried in the past.
At the same time, as the Korea-Japan-China summit resumed in May, China's Prime Minister Li Chang also visited South Korea, and cooperation is strengthening as Korea-China relations are restored.
